Which Vitamin C do you recommend?

Hi Caryn,

Here's some information for you from Bee's files on Vitamin C,

specifically from her Candida Supplements List that should help you.

Vitamin C, containing rosehips, citrus bioflavonoids, hesperidin and

rutin. Take 4,000 mgs in divided doses (1,000 mgs 4 times per day).

The best combination of vitamin C to take is 1,000 mg of a supplement

containing rosehips, citrus bioflavonoids, hesperidin and rutin, plus

3,000 mg of sodium ascorbate = 4,000 mg total.

Sodium ascorbate is a combination of powdered ascorbic acid crystals

and baking soda. Most ascorbic acid products contain 1,000 to 1,200

mgs of vitamin C for each 1/4 teaspoon. Mix equal amounts of ascorbic

acid and baking soda, and add about 1/2 - 3/4 cup of filtered water.

If you get loose stools by taking 4,000 mgs per day you might need to

start with less and gradually increase it.

You can safely take a lot more vitamin C, up to 20,000 mg per day,

but in order to avoid loose stools you must gradually increase the

amounts. Since vitamin C is a water soluble vitamin the body throws

off what it does not need. Vitamin C does not accumulate in the body

like oil soluble vitamins.

Minimum Vitamin C Dose: Take a minimum of 4,000 mg per day; the best

combination is 1,000 mg supplement and 3,000 mg of sodium ascorbate.
